Description

This project focuses on the question how the streetscape and potential interventions in it influence physical distancing compliance. The project team will develop and open source agent-based model of pedestrian physical distancing behavior, calibrate it with user experiments in an immersive virtual environment, and run it for various city streetscapes. The model may serve as a tool for planning and ex-ante evaluation of policy interventions in the streetscape targeting to minimize the spread of the COVID-19 disease.
